Kathryn interviews award-winning journalist Ann Dowsett Johnston, author of "DRINK: The Intimate Relationship Between Women and Alcohol". Named one of Washington Post's best books of 2013, DRINK takes aim at an alarming epidemic: the worrisome rise in binge drinking and alcohol abuse among girls and women. Dowsett Johnston reveals how dangerous levels of female drinking are on the upswing, precipitated in part by an unmitigated push by the alcohol industry to woo women drinkers from an early age. Kathryn also interviews Jonathan Fast MSW, PhD and author of "Beyond Bullying: Breaking the Cycle of Shame, Bullying, and Violence". Why are some kids magnets for bullying? Dr. Fast weaves together research from the fields of psychology, sociology, economics and history to create a single overarching theory centered on the root theme of bullying behaviors: shame. This book provides concrete suggestions for dealing with shame, including techniques for diffusing potentially harmful situations.
